Antiradical and antiproliferative activity of selected plant extracts from Rosaceae and Ericaceae family. [Doctoral dissertation] | Antiradikalska i antiproliferativna aktivnost ekstrakata odabranih biljaka iz familija Rosaceae i Ericaceae. Doktorska disertacija
2010
Tumbas, V.T.
Acetone extracts of berries from Ericaeae (bilberry, Vaccinium myrtillus L., and cranberry, Vaccinium macrocarpon L.) and Rosaceae (rose hip, Rosa canina L., and hawthorn, Crataegus oxyacantha L.) families were purified and fractionated using solid phase extraction (SPE). Contents of total polyphenols, flavonoids and anthocyanins in purified extracts were determined by spectrophotometric methods. HPLC analysis were used for quantitative and qualitative characterization of investigated berry extracts fractions. ESR spectroscopy was used for investigation of antiradical activity of berry extracts fractions on stable DPPH* and reactive superoxide anion and hydroxyl radicals. The presence of antioxidant free radicals formed during reaction of investigated berry extracts fractions with superoxide anion radicals was also investigated by ESR. Antiproliferative activity of investigated berry extracts fractions was determined in vitro, testing their influence on the growth of three histologically different human cell lines: HeLa (cervix epithelioid carcinoma), HT-29 (colon adenocarcinoma) and MCF-7 (breast adenocarcinoma).
